In ancient Turkic mythology, the Tuğrul and Konrul birds are sacred, divine creatures symbols of protection, wisdom, and celestial guidance. Often depicted as majestic eagles, Tuğrul embodies power and sovereignty, while Konrul represents insight and the unseen realms. Together, they serve as guardians of the spiritual balance between worlds, messengers of Tengri, and keepers of ancient truths.
